Biography

1776 Project
Private Ichabod Worden served with 3rd Connecticut Regiment (1781), Continental Army during the American Revolution.
Daughters of the American Revolution
Ichabod Worden is a DAR Patriot Ancestor, A130435.

Source 1: Ichabod Worden (b. January 24, 1761, d. November 01, 1844) Ichabod Worden (son of *Sylvester Worden and Rebecca Eccleston/Eggleston) was born January 24, 1761 in Stonington, CT., and died November 01, 1844 in Brighton, NY.. He married Margaret Brown.

Includes Notes for Ichabod Worden: Ichabod, a Soldier of the Revolution applied for a pension as a resident of Jefferson County, NY. on 16 April 1818. In 1820 he was 58 years old with wife Margaret, age 54, - Children i. Rebecca, ii Humphrey, iii Ichabod, iv. Roxey, v. Lyman, vi. Loreene, vii. Russell, viii. Truman, ix. Asnath, x. Salmon B.
